
Sticky Teriyaki Chicken Bowls
Glossy, sweet-savory chicken over fluffy rice with crisp green broccoli. A weeknight win you’ll come back to.

Let’s make it
Mix the sauce
Stir soy sauce, mirin, brown sugar, ginger and 2 tablespoons of water in a small bowl. Have the cooked rice ready.
Cook the chicken
Heat oil in a frying pan over medium heat. Add chicken and cook for 10 minutes, turning often. Meanwhile, steam broccoli for about 5 minutes until just tender.
Glaze until glossy
Add the sauce to the chicken and simmer for 5 minutes, stirring to coat. The sauce should lightly coat the pieces; add a splash of water if needed. Check the chicken reaches 74°C / 165°F in the center.
Build your bowl
Use the final 5 minutes to warm the rice until steaming and arrange in bowls. Top with chicken, broccoli, remaining pan sauce and sesame seeds.
Storage: Refrigerate promptly for up to 2 days. Reheat rice and chicken until steaming hot throughout.
